The Benefits of Working With a Private Psychiatrist

While it may be more expensive to get care from private psychiatrists Many patients find that it's worth the extra expense. Additionally private psychiatrists typically have more time with each patient.

Private practice psychiatrists are able to decide whether or not they will accept insurance. They can also decide if wish to offer psychotherapy.

What is Private Practice Psychiatry?

private psychiatric assessment cost practice psychiatry is the type of mental health care where psychiatrists work on patients in their own way instead of in a clinic or hospital. It is a popular choice of career for professionals in mental health because it offers them greater flexibility and autonomy as opposed to working in larger institutions. They can focus on patient care, which is an important benefit for those seeking treatment for psychiatry.

When beginning a private practice a psychiatrist must decide on the business structure and create a business registration. The structure they choose will have a large influence on how the business is run, and may also impact their tax obligations. For a new private practice, the most popular option is to form a Limited Liability Corporation (LLC). This option has a few advantages over other alternatives. It allows you to separate your personal assets from your business assets, and reduces legal risk.

Private practice psychiatrists typically specialize in one particular kind of psychotherapy or medication management. They also are more flexible than those who work in hospitals or clinics and are able to schedule appointments at times that are convenient for the patient. Many psychiatrists working in private practice also utilize group therapy to assist patients overcome their obstacles.

To draw and retain patients, a private doctor must ensure that their services are recognized in the community. This can be accomplished through a variety of methods, including advertising through radio, television, and newspapers, or even through a website. It's also a good idea to promote awareness by hosting community meetings and putting on awareness programs. This will increase the number of people and awareness of psychiatrists in the community.

Private practices of psychiatrists must also be aware of HIPAA compliance regulations, which require them to protect their patients' information and ensure that it's secure. Also, they should consider getting disability insurance, which can provide them with financial compensation in the event of an illness or injury that prevents them from working.

One of the most important aspects to take into consideration when choosing the location of a psychiatry practice is the proximity to the population of patients you're aiming at. It's important to have an easy commute, since patients are less likely to keep appointments if their commute is frustrating.

After you've decided on the location, ensure that your office is well-equipped and comfortable. It's not essential to have a fancy office in a high-end area, but it's important that your office be well-maintained and clean. Having a professional atmosphere will make you feel at ease when you work and set the tone for your interactions with your clients.

You'll want to ensure your staff are polite and professional. This can be a major factor in patient satisfaction. According to an ProPublica study of more than 1,7 million Yelp reviews for medical and other professionals in 2015 negative reviews are usually centered on rudeness or lack of interest from office staff. Making the effort of training your staff to be courteous and professional will go a long way toward keeping your patient base happy.

Royal_College_of_Psychiatrists_logo.pngIt's important to also be aware of the overhead costs associated with running a private psychiatry practice. You will need to pay for business licenses, excise tax accounting, an attorney (if needed) as well as an ATM machine for credit cards and electronic health records, as well as rent and office supplies, as well as utilities. These costs can quickly mount up based on the size and scope of your business.
